Ode to the Sun
By: Holly BernittThe Sun
Man's friend and foe
The bringer of joy
The bearer of woe
Under your beams kingdoms
Have come and passed by
And just today
Under your rays
My epidermis you fried
Oh great Sun
Your light illuminates the world
And your strong heat
Causes worms to wiggle and curl
Under your hand
We, doth grow
But in your land
It doth snow
Oh great Sun
Thou art a friend
But also a foe
A bringer of joy
A bearer of woe
